ZNS Connect, a leading decentralized naming solution provider for Web3, has recently announced an exciting partnership with Hemi, a well-known Ethereum and Bitcoin-backed modular protocol renowned for its top-notch security and scaling capabilities. This collaboration will see the launch of .HVM domains on Hemi’s rapidly expanding ecosystem, offering users a secure and efficient means of creating their digital identities.
Hemi operates as a modular blockchain platform that prioritizes security, interoperability, and scalability. By harnessing the strengths of both Ethereum and Bitcoin, Hemi provides users with a seamless and robust blockchain experience. With the integration of ZNS Connect’s .HVM domains, Hemi users now have the ability to manage and register these unique domains, providing them with a decentralized online identity that is immune to centralized control and censorship.
This integration is particularly beneficial for blockchain enthusiasts, businesses, and developers looking to establish a presence in the decentralized web. The .HVM domains offer enhanced control over digital assets and identities as blockchain technology continues to gain widespread adoption.
To celebrate the launch of .HVM domains on the Hemi ecosystem, ZNS Connect and Hemi are offering low-cost domain registrations. Users can register 5-letter domains for just $4 USDT, 4-letter domains for $5 USDT, 3-letter domains for $6 USDT, 2-letter domains for $12 USDT, and 1-letter domains for $24 USDT.
